As temperatures and humidity shift, our skin naturally responds in its protective role. For many of us in the US, that means bouncing between warm, dry indoor air to brisk outdoor conditions. These environmental stressors can compromise the skin's natural moisture barrier. If you notice more sensitivity, dullness, and irritation during this time of the year, these tips can help you retain moisture and avoid these sensitive-skin challenges.

1. Layer up for lasting hydration

The body is remarkable, and the skin barrier is its first line of defense. The top layer of skin (the epidermis) is made of tightly packed cells called keratinocytes, designed to create a waterproof shield. When this layer is strong, it locks in hydration and keeps environmental irritants out.

For my sensitive-skin friends, hydration is our best friend.

Try applying a thin layer of nourishing oil serum under your morning moisturizer. This creates a protective oil-based seal on the skin's surface. Because our skin naturally loves oils, this technique helps lock in hydration and prevent transepidermal water loss (TEWL) throughout the day. It’s my favorite way to create a long-lasting moisture boost.

2. Botanical barrier boost

If moisture is our best friend, resilience is her brave little sister. Strengthen both the epidermis and the dermis layer beneath it by focusing on barrier-supporting ingredients. Nourishing botanical ingredients are essential here.

Unlike synthetic alternatives, bioactive lipids (oils) also known as essential fatty acids (EFAs) have anti-inflammatory and anti-irritant activities that promote natural ability to repair itself. EFAs such as Gamma Linolenic Acids (GLA), Alpha Linoleic Acids (ALA) and Linoleic Acids (LA) are key to barrier repair.

Botanical oils rich in these compounds mimic the skin's own lipids, delivering nutrients that help reinforce the skin’s resilient structure and elasticity. They are the nature’s plant-powered shield against seasonal stress. Look for oils high in GLA/ALA/LA like hempseed, borage seed, olive fruit, evening primrose, pomegranate seed and argan kernel.

3. Protect sensitive skin

In the quest for results, it can be tempting to fall for the promise of a quick fix. Unfortunately for sensitive skin that often means harsh ingredients that do more harm than good.
When your skin is already stressed from seasonal dryness peels, scrubs, and retinol based treatments can make things worse and further compromise your skin barrier.

Avoid over exfoliating or using products that cause tightness or stinging, and disrupt the skin's delicate balance. There are gentle, plant-based formulas that can offer exfoliation and brightening benefits, while also prioritizing nourishment and balance.

4. Consistency is key

A consistent, simple routine always outperforms an occasional complicated one. For sensitive skin choosing gentle, natural ingredients and sticking with your daily skincare routine delivers visible results without the irritation.

Healthy skin doesn’t come from an expensive 12-step ritual. It starts with a commitment to self-care, and small intentional moments that nourish your body, mind and spirit.

Half a minute, morning and night is all you need. A simple 3-step routine takes just 30 seconds and makes self-care achievable, even on the busiest days. You deserve those moments of nourishment.

My 30-second philosophy:

Step 1: Cleanse

Short on time? Prioritize cleansing at night tp to remove makeup, dirt and daily buildup before bed. Even if you don't wear makeup, cleanse gently to keep your skin and pores clear.

Avoid over-cleansing or products that strip away oils, which can weaken your skin's barrier.

Step 2: Treat

This might include an under-eye cream, vitamin C serum or alcohol-free toner. Layer products from thinnest first to thickest last.

Choose formulas free of harsh chemicals and artificial fragrances. Look for botanical extracts and phytonutrients that support your skin-goals without irritation.

Step 3: Protect

Finish with a high quality oil-serum or if you are extra-dry, a luxe night cream.

This step seals in moisture, boosts the effectiveness of your products, and builds lasting skin-barrier resilience.


5. Mindful choices, healthy habits

Skin health doesn’t stop with skincare. It’s part of our holistic wellness journey. While I love a plant-forward skincare routine, what we do throughout the day also affects our skin’s vitality.

Stress reduction plays a powerful role.

Cortisol and adrenaline, the body’s stress hormones, increase inflammation and accelerate the breakdown of collagen and elastin.

These proteins are responsible for the firmness and smoothness. Over time, this can lead to premature signs of skin aging. Regular exercise, nutrient-rich foods, and proper hydration help balance the effects of stress and support both body and skin. Small daily habits like these create calm routines that nurture your overall well-being.

The best part? It only takes about two weeks to build a new habit. Start small, stay consistent, and give your skin (and yourself) a little kindness every day.
